Dalglish hints at January spending

Liverpool manager Kenny Dalglish has hinted that the club may spend again in the upcoming January transfer window.

The Merseyside club splashed out big money during the last two windows on players such as Luis Suarez, Andy Carroll and Jordan Henderson, but the Scot has said that he would expect to be backed by American owner John Henry should the squad need new faces.

"We are happy about the strength of the squad we have got," he said. "The more players I have to choose from the more difficult my job is but the better it is for everyone. We have a fit squad at the moment but I am sure that won't last too long.

"There is a window coming up in January and if we feel the need to use it I am sure we will get full support (from the owners)."

The Reds remain in fifth place in the Premier League table after Saturday's 1-1 draw with Norwich City at Anfield.
